Jane Royer

December 26, 1940 — October 12, 2024

Mary Jane Royer was born on December 26, 1940 in rural Neola, IA to Joseph and Hyldabell (Edwards) Papst. Jane passed into the presence of her Lord, Jesus Christ, on October 12, 2024 at her home in Underwood, IA. Jane grew up in the Neola, IA area and was the fifth of seven siblings. She was an active young lady who played competitive softball and basketball in school and graduated from Tri-Center Neola High School in 1959.

Jane married her high school sweetheart, Bert Royer, on March 28, 1959 in Tarkio, MO. Their union was blessed with five children: Jeff, Dave, Don, Beth, and Tom. Jane found great joy in being a devoted housewife/farmer's wife, mother, grandmother, and great-grandmother during and after their 56 years of marriage.

After living in Racine, WI for three years while Bert worked for JI Case, Jane and Bert moved back to southwest Iowa and began their transition to farming in 1964. Jane faithfully and selflessly demonstrated her love by caring for her husband, children, grandchildren, great-grandchildren, and her home. She counted these everyday moments as her most meaningful memories. After shifting from farming into semi-retirement in 1995, Jane and Bert moved from the farm to Underwood, IA where they were generous hosts to family, friends, and neighbors - especially every 4th of July. Jane loved to keep a tidy home, work in her gardens and yard, and keep the birds well-watered and fed. She also enjoyed reading, challenging crossword and jigsaw puzzles, playing board games with her grandchildren, and besting her adult children at Wordle. Jane was a long-time member of Saint John's Lutheran Church in rural Honey Creek, Iowa. She found great peace and encouragement in her latter days as she was blessed with a quieter season of life and more time for daily reading of devotions and her Bible.
